I, of course, am experiencing technical problems when trying to play the game.  This isn't overly surprising since I think my computer is infected with an evil spirit and has technical problems with everything.  I'm on Windows Vista, Intel Duo Core E6850 @3.00GB, 4GB of Ram with an Radeon 3800 series video card, so my computer more than meets the minimum specs.  I play in windowed mode and don't have Norton.

My problem began a couple days ago when I was building a new home for my sim family.  After spending 45 minutes and 2 years' worth of patience, I finally got to the point of putting the final touches on and the game suddenly closed.  No error message, no computer crash, the game just closed.  I tried restarting the game and it wouldn't load - it would start to load and then immediately close.  So I rebooted, had a few drinks, and tried again.  This time the game loaded, but I had no graphics other than the cursor arrow pointer.  The music was going and everything seemed to be working, but my screen was black.

I then uninstalled and reinstalled the game and everything worked fine graphics wise.  But now, I'm experiencing random game closing on more regular intervals.  Sometimes I can play for an hour with no problems, other times every 2 minutes the game shuts itself down.

This behavior most closely reminds me of how TS2 acted when I was infected with Securom, but that doesn't seem possible with a torrented version.
